Biography

I joined Odonata in October 2008 and became an Equity Member to celebrate my special birthday on 09~09~09! I’ve been active in the Voice and Technology Partnerships, helping to spread the word about this wonderful community and recording our activities with photographs. I’m continually amazed at the brilliance, compassion, and talents of the people who are involved. It’s so exciting to be getting to know my future neighbors as we share in making decisions at planning meetings, eat fabulous foods at our dinners, and engage in fun events together. We are evolving from friends into family!

My passions include gardening, boogie-boarding and swimming in the ocean, playing the piano, watercolor painting, dancing, hiking, skiing, snowshoeing, photography, cooking/raw food preparing, and meditating. My original career was in physical therapy, and I now do wellness consulting with regard to nutrition, homeopathy, pH balancing, and other aspects of alternative medicine.

I’ve been a professional decorative painter for 24 years, creating unique effects on walls, floors and ceilings in residential and commercial settings. I specialize in painting murals, trompe l’oeil, faux finishes, woodgraining, cloud ceilings, and intricate stenciling. I’ve been featured on HGTV and have taught all over the country.
